WebDown syndrome (or Down's syndrome) is a genetic disorder that occurs in about one in every 700 babies in Singapore. It is a chromosomal abnormality in which the child is born with 47 chromosomes instead of 46. More precisely, an extra chromosome number 21. WebA child with Down syndrome also may have heart defects and problems with vision and hearing. How severe or mild these problems are varies from child to child. Down syndrome is one of the most common genetic birth defects. It affects about 1 in 700 babies.
